It's been suggested that it would be a useful feature to be able to
easily take a binary from a 3rd party software vendor and integrate
it into an image created by the build system.

* The user can easily use this by:
  # Specify where is the external binary pkg dir
  #EXTERNAL_PACKAGE_DIR = "<path1> <path2> ..."
  # Specify which pkg will be installed
  #EXTERNAL_INSTALL_PACKAGE = "<pkg1> <pkg2> ..."

  Then the pkg1, pkg2 ... would be installed.

  Add an "EXTERNAL_INSTALL_PACKAGE"here since we can't use the existence
  variable (for example, IMAGE_INSTALL), if we add the pkg to the IMAGE_INSTALL,
  it would check whether the pkg is in the PROVIDES, and this is an external
  pkg, it is not in the PROVIDES.

* Main changes:
  - Add external_package.bbclass:
    Add the external package to the repo, the package would be copied
    to deploy/rpm/external/<arch>.
    Use an "external" directory since we don't want the "internal" pkgs
    to be mixed, and it would be easy to remove them.

  - package_rpm.bbclass:
    Create repo for deploy/rpm/external

  - rootfs_rpm.bbclass
    Add the package that would be installed to INSTALL_PACKAGES_RPM, so
    that it would be installed.

I updated this patch and the "PATCH 2/3" a little since the "dash" doesn't
support the local var="$@", so changed it to:

local supported_archs
supported_archs="$@"
